Rishab Shetty’s Kantara Chapter 1 has taken the Indian box office by storm, becoming the top choice for moviegoers across the country. Despite receiving mixed reviews, this Kannada mythological action drama has quickly proven its box office might, entering the ₹100 crore club in just 48 hours.
According to early estimates, the film earned between ₹43–₹45 crore net on Day 2, following a stellar opening of ₹61.85 crore on Day 1. That brings its total to an estimated ₹104.85–₹106.85 crore net across all languages within two days—a remarkable feat for a regional film. Even on a regular working Friday, Kantara Chapter 1 maintained strong momentum, seeing only a 27–30% drop from its debut day. The movie is now setting new standards for Sandalwood and has emerged as serious competition for other major releases, including Jolly LLB 3, especially in the Hindi-speaking markets.
Box Office Breakdown (India, all languages):
Day 1: ₹61.85 crore
Day 2: ₹43–45 crore (early estimates)
Total (2 days): ₹104.85–106.85 crore
Kantara Chapter 1 vs Original Kantara
The success of Kantara Chapter 1 is a massive leap from the original film. In 2022, Kantara collected just ₹4.60 crore in its first two days. It took the original film 17 days to cross the ₹100 crore mark after its dubbed versions were released in Hindi, Tamil, Telugu, and Malayalam. In stark contrast, the prequel has reached that milestone in just two days, highlighting the power of franchise recognition and the growing appeal of Rishab Shetty’s storytelling.
